Measurement and Processing of Electromyogram Signals for Grip Detection
Research in the field of electromyography is advancing day by day. In this paper, a system for identification of grip and basic hand movements is proposed using surface electromyogram (sEMG) signals in healthy subjects. Experiments were performed to gather the data using myoWare Muscle sensor. The recorded data from the sensor is then stored using LabVIEW via a data acquisition unit (DAQ) and then plotted and processed in MATLAB software. Analysis of the data is done and with the help of Normalized 2-D cross-correlation and it detects the registered movements. After the analysis, we were able to identify and detect the movements up to perfection which can further be used for the prosthesis
